The manifold halves go together with a bunch of small bolts, and then it uses different bolts than the factory long ones to secure it to the heads. Those long ones may be the same size as the stockers, but not sure. Either way, you'll need the short bolts, with nuts/washers, if you have ZERO bolts.

The bolts it comes with are mild steel and rust nicely, so you're better off with no bolts at all lol. I suggest picking up some stainless cap-screws in the correct length.
